gptkbp:instanceOf
|
CPU instruction set extension
|
gptkbp:abbreviation
|
gptkb:TSX-NI
|
gptkbp:architecture
|
x86
|
gptkbp:category
|
Intel technologies
x86 instructions
|
gptkbp:documentedIn
|
gptkb:Intel_64_and_IA-32_Architectures_Software_Developer’s_Manual
|
gptkbp:featureType
|
hardware transactional memory
|
gptkbp:fullName
|
gptkb:Intel_Transactional_Synchronization_Extensions_New_Instructions
|
gptkbp:HLE
|
gptkb:Hardware_Lock_Elision
|
https://www.w3.org/2000/01/rdf-schema#label
|
Intel TSX-NI
|
gptkbp:includes
|
gptkb:RTM
gptkb:HLE
|
gptkbp:introduced
|
gptkb:Intel
|
gptkbp:introducedIn
|
2013
|
gptkbp:purpose
|
enable transactional memory
improve multi-threaded performance
|
gptkbp:relatedTo
|
gptkb:Intel_VT-x
gptkb:Intel_SGX
|
gptkbp:RTM
|
gptkb:Restricted_Transactional_Memory
|
gptkbp:status
|
deprecated in some CPUs
disabled by default in some CPUs
|
gptkbp:supportedBy
|
gptkb:Intel_Haswell
|
gptkbp:vulnerableTo
|
gptkb:Microarchitectural_Data_Sampling_(MDS)
gptkb:TSX_Asynchronous_Abort_(TAA)
|
gptkbp:bfsParent
|
gptkb:Xeon_Gold
gptkb:Xeon_Silver
gptkb:Goldmont
|
gptkbp:bfsLayer
|
5
|